Research on the Design and Deformation Control Effect of Foundation Pit Support under Complex Geological Conditions
To ensure the safe construction of foundation pits under complex geological conditions,the design of support measures is carried out based on the results of foundation pit survey,and the deformation control effect of support measures is evaluated through deformation prediction and other means.Take a project with complex geological conditions as an example to analyze.The results show that the partition design of foundation pit support should be carried out,that is,the support measures in section I are designed as"anchor cables+double row support piles",the support measures in section II are designed as"soil nail walls+sloping",and the support measures in section III are designed as"anchor cables+single row support piles".After reinforcement calculation and stability calculation,the support measures all meet the requirements;In the evaluation results of the deformation control effect of the foundation pit,the current deformation value ranges from 12.93 to 28.41mm,and the subsequent predicted deformation value is 24.94 to 28.52mm,all within the deformation control range,indicating that the foundation pit support measures are reasonable and effective.
